doc,tests: force checkout of submodules
When updating submodules, always checkout even if the HEAD is the
desired commit hash (update --force) to avoid the following:
* a directory gmock exists in hammer
* a submodule gmock replaces the directory gmock in master
* checkout master + submodule update : gmock/.git is created
* checkout hammer : the gmock directory still contains the .git from
master because it did not exist at the time and checkout won't
remove untracked directories
* checkout master + submodule update : git rev-parse HEAD is
at the desired commit although the content of the gmock directory
is from hammer

Xiong Yiliang [Fri, 6 Mar 2015 04:46:49 +0000 (12:46 +0800)]
osdc: fix a memory leak in C_TwoContexts
If an ObjectOperation op is cancelled, its destructor is
called and each Context object in out_handler is deleted.
A C_TwoContexts object can be one of these handlers. The
two contexts wrapped in C_TwoContexts must be deleted
as well.

Ken Dreyer [Wed, 4 Mar 2015 22:01:34 +0000 (15:01 -0700)]
ceph.spec.in: loosen ceph-test's dependencies
In Debian, the ceph-test package can be installed with any version of
ceph-common.
Prior to this commit, in RHEL, we're much more strict about which
version of the dependencies we require. We depend directly on
librados2/librbd1/libcephfs1 instead of ceph-common, and we also require
the specific versions of these libraries to match the version of
ceph-test.
For testing Ceph, it is nice to have the ability to upgrade the
librados2/librbd1/libcephfs1 libraries on a host without having to also
upgrade the ceph-test package as well.
Remove the version number requirements, and change the dependencies from
librados2/librbd1/libcephfs1 to simply "ceph-common". That will make
/etc/ceph/ and /var/log/ceph present for the tests.
